Establishing a robust machine learning workflow is paramount for achieving consistent and scalable results. A well-defined workflow encompasses a series of phases that guide you from data gathering to model release. First, it's crucial to define your targets and collect the appropriate dataset. Data cleaning follows, requiring techniques like standardization to ensure data consistency.
, Following this, you should analyze your dataset through visualization and quantitative analysis. This phase reveals patterns, trends, and potential attributes that can be leveraged for model development.
, In addition to this, opt for an model that is appropriate to your problem and dataset. This involves a comprehensive understanding of different machine learning approaches. Finally, execute the chosen algorithm, adjusting its configuration to achieve the best possible performance.
- Validate your model on a distinct dataset to measure its generalizability and mitigate overfitting.
- Deploy your trained model into a production environment, where it can be applied to make insights.
- Periodically monitor and evaluate your model's performance over time, performing any necessary modifications to ensure optimal results.
Assessing Model Performance: A Comprehensive Guide
When crafting a machine learning model, its efficacy is paramount. To quantify this performance accurately, we rely on a diverse set of evaluation metrics. These metrics provide valuable insights into how well our models generalize on unseen data.
- Accuracy serves as a fundamental metric, indicating the percentage of correctly categorized instances.
- F1-score offers a more balanced evaluation by considering both precision and recall.
- For ordered data, metrics like RMSE provide a measure of the difference between predicted and actual values.
Selecting the relevant metric depends heavily on the characteristics of the problem at hand. A careful study of the evaluation metrics allows us to optimize our models and achieve desired performance.
Mastering Hyperparameter Tuning Techniques
Hyperparameter tuning is a essential step in the machine learning process, boosting you to reach optimal model performance. It involves meticulously adjusting the hyperparameters of your chosen algorithm to minimize errors and enhance accuracy.
- Popular tuning techniques include grid search, random search, Bayesian optimization, each with its own strengths. Grid search exhaustively explores a predefined set of hyperparameters, while random search arbitrarily samples from the hyperparameter space. Bayesian optimization employs past evaluations to proactively direct the search towards promising regions.
Deep Learning Models : Practical Applications
Neural networks transformed numerous fields by providing sophisticated tools for understanding complex data. Notable application lies in computer vision, where neural networks are adept at identifying objects, scenes, and patterns within images. Furthermore, they contribute significantly natural language processing, enabling applications such as text summarization. In the field of healthcare, neural networks assist with disease diagnosis, improving patient care and treatment outcomes. Moreover, they are utilized in financial modeling to optimize financial processes and mitigate risks.
The Ethics of AI Development
As artificial intelligence rapidly advances, it becomes increasingly imperative to tackle the intricate ethical concerns that accompany its development and deployment. One primary dimension is ensuring fairness and non-discrimination in AI algorithms, as bias can amplify existing societal inequalities. Additionally, transparency in AI decision-making is essential to build trust.
Likewise, the development and implementation of AI must be guided by ethical principles to reduce potential harm and maximize the well-being of society.
A Glimpse into the Future: Machine Learning Trends and Predictions
The realm of machine learning experiences a dynamic evolution, driven by groundbreaking innovations and an insatiable appetite for sophisticated systems. Prognosticators predict a future where machine learning becomes deeply integrated nearly every facet of our lives, from healthcare to manufacturing.
One notable trend https://tinyurl.com/4exd5t4z is the remarkable adoption of deep learning, enabling machines to interpret vast amounts of data with unprecedented accuracy. Additionally, the emergence of interpretable models aims to demystify these complex systems, fostering greater confidence among users.
Therefore, we can expect a future where machine learning fuels autonomous vehicles, enhances operations, and unleashes new discoveries.